"Queue update events even if you are not logged in, so that you can update your list later. "

How can you do this?

You don't need to do anything in particular. When there's a connection problem, Taiga will just keep your list updates queued in the History page and synchronize them when it's possible. You may also disable auto-sync from Tools menu, after which Taiga will send your updates to MyAnimeList only if you manually click the Synchronize button.

P.S.: The sentence you quoted is from an older version of Taiga, where there was a "log in" button.
